Upgrade Notes
On March 18, we'll be upgrading our Confluence wiki software to version 5.7. Below are some highlights of the improvements in this release. For a complete list of changes in the new version, see the Confluence 5.7 Release Notes. If you have questions or comments about the upgrade, please contact the Wiki Administrators.
Display an attachment in a wiki page
You can show a thumbnail image of any attachment (including Office files) in the body of a wiki page:
Preview an attachment in your browser
Click on an attachment thumbnail to open the file in your browser, without having to download and open the file in its native application:
Inline commenting
While viewing a page (you don't have to be in editing mode), you can now add inline comments by highlighting a block of text and clicking the comment icon:
Cleaner editing interface
The updated editing interface lets you see more of a page as you edit, and moves the toolbar above the page title/breadcrumbs:
Roadmap Planner macro
The new Roadmap Planner macro (Insert > Other Macros) allows you to create simple visual roadmaps for your projects:
